Trends in polling from the last five years are showing that Americans are becoming more conservative in their opinions on transgenderism and other related issues.

Pew Research Center has reported a noticeable increase in their results of Americans expressing agreement that a person’s gender is determined by their sex at birth.

According to Pew, 6 out of 10 (60%) American adults say that whether a person is a man or a woman is determined by their sex assigned at birth. This rose from 56% in 2021 and 54% in 2017. 

Pew claims no single demographic group drove this change – in fact, patterns were quite similar across the board of demographics, but the number of people supporting transgender ideology is consistently decreasing. 

This is not the only time data like this has been reported. 

According to a 2023 Gallup poll, there has been an increase in Americans who think that changing gender is “morally wrong.” 

A majority of respondents considered changing genders to be “morally wrong” (55%), while 43% said it is “morally acceptable.” This was a four point increase compared to their 2021 poll, in which 51% of respondents believed it was morally wrong.

There was an increase among Republicans and Independents, while the number of Democrats believing it is morally wrong decreased. Otherwise, across the board, Americans were leaning more conservative on the issue. 

Interestingly, it looks like this trend is carrying over into other issues, as well. Gallup conducted a poll on various social issues, in which they found a seven point drop in America's support of homosexuality from 2022 to 2023.

MRCTV recently reported on a survey conducted by Rasmussen, which found that Americans were largely opposed to transgender ideology, especially when it threatens minors.

According to the poll, “Americans agree that ‘there are two genders, male and female.’ Fully 71% of adults agree, including 57% who ‘strongly agree.’” The poll also found that a majority (59%) of Americans approve of laws criminalizing hormone replacement therapy (HRT) for minors.
